用于自动部署、扩展和管理“容器化(containerized) 应用程序"的开源系统。 可以理解成K8S是负责自动化运维管理多个容器化程序(比如Docker)的集群,是一个生态极其丰富的容器编排框架工具。 3.k8s的背景 K8S由google的Borg系统(博格系统,google内部使用的大规模容器编排工具)作为原型,后经Go语言延用Borg的思路重写并捐献给...
CRI(Container Runtime Interface,容器运行时接口)是 Kubernetes 中用来与底层容器(如 Docker)进行通信的接口,可对容器执行启停等操作。 2、Kubernetes相关术语 Kubernetes 提供了容器运行时各种资源自动化调度与管理的强大功能,为应对各种复杂环境的自动化管理操作,Kubernetes 系统中定义了很多术语,可分为资源对象、资源控...
文章不仅回顾了容器技术早期的发展,还对现代容器编排技术的基石进行了深入分析,帮助我们认识到 Kubernetes 之所以成为云原生技术领域的事实标准,是因为它汲取了 Google 及其他贡献者在大规模生产环境中多年积累的宝贵经验。 google三代容器管理系统 尽管对软件容器的广泛兴趣是一个相对较新的现象,但在 Google,我们已经大...
「容器管理系统」 1. 开篇:框架选型和环境搭建 一、项目背景 目前开源的容器管理项目只是单纯的管理容器,功能比较单一,业务功能复杂时,需要维护的可视化应用比较繁杂,因此,该项目想法由此而生,目的就是想实现一个 综合云原生管理系统 ,不只是单一容器管理,…阅读全文 赞同 添加评论 分享收藏登录...
Docker是完整的一套容器管理系统 Docker提供了一组命令,让用户更加方便直接地使用容器技术,而不需要过多关心底层内核技术. 三. Docker优点 1.相比传统的虚拟化技术,容器更加简介高效 2.传统虚拟机需要给每个VM安装操作系统 3.容器使用的共享公共库和程序
Kubernetes 是 Google 开源的容器集群管理系统,基于 Docker 构建一个容器的调度服务,提供资源调度、均衡容灾、服务注册、劢态扩缩容等功能套件。 基于容器的云平台 Kubernetes 基于 docker 容器的云平台,简写成: k8s 。 openstack 基于 kvm 虚拟机云平台
Google 第一代统一容器管理系统,我们内部称为 Borg 7。 1.1.1 在线应用和批处理任务混布 Borg 既可以管理 long-running service 也可以管理 batch job;在此之前,这两种类型的任务是由两个系统分别管理的, Babysitter Global Work Queue Global Work Queue 主要面向 batch job,但它强烈影响了 Borg 的架构设计; ...
Apache Mesos是一个通用的集群管理系统,不仅支持容器化应用程序的管理,还可以运行其他类型的工作负载,如批处理任务和大数据框架。Mesos采用了两级调度架构,将集群资源分配给不同的框架,包括容器编排框架。Mesos具有高度灵活的特点,支持多种容器运行时,如Docker和rkt,适用于混合和异构的环境。
Kubernetes 是 Google 开源的容器集群管理系统,基于Docker构建一个容器的调度服务,提供资源调度,均衡容灾,服务注册、动态扩缩容等功能套件,基于容器的云平台; Kubernetes 基于 Docker 容器的云平台,简称 k8s; openstack 基于 kvm 虚拟机云平台 官网:kubernetes官方网站 ...
k8s容器集群管理系统,K8S容器集群管理系统是一种用于自动部署、扩展和管理容器化应用程序的开源平台。它可以帮助开发者更高效地使用容器技术,并简化应用的部署和管理过程。在本篇文章中,我将告诉你如何实现一个基本的K8S容器集群管理系统。整个实现过程可以分为以下步骤